Wirtualizacja Serwerów: Korzyści i Rekomendowane Produkty

0
230
4/5 - (1 vote)

Wprowadzenie do Wirtualizacji Serwerów

Wirtualizacja serwerów to proces, który zmienił sposób, w jaki przedsiębiorstwa zarządzają swoimi zasobami IT. W tym artykule przyjrzymy się, jak wirtualizacja przekształca centra danych, analizując jej korzyści oraz prezentując rekomendowane produkty do wdrażania tej technologii.

Co to jest Wirtualizacja?

Wirtualizacja serwerów polega na używaniu oprogramowania do symulowania sprzętu i stworzenia wirtualnego systemu komputerowego. Pozwala to na uruchamianie wielu systemów operacyjnych i aplikacji na pojedynczym fizycznym serwerze, znacznie zwiększając wydajność i efektywność.

Historia Wirtualizacji

Wirtualizacja nie jest nowym pojęciem. Początki tej technologii sięgają lat 60., kiedy to firmy takie jak IBM zaczęły eksperymentować z wirtualizacją jako sposobem na maksymalizację wykorzystania drogich, dużych komputerów mainframe.

Korzyści Wirtualizacji Serwerów

Zwiększona Efektywność

Wirtualizacja umożliwia lepsze wykorzystanie zasobów sprzętowych. W środowiskach bez wirtualizacji, serwery często pracują z niewielkim obciążeniem, marnując cenne zasoby. Wirtualizacja pozwala na uruchamianie wielu maszyn wirtualnych na jednym serwerze fizycznym, co zwiększa wydajność.

Oszczędność Kosztów

Przez zwiększenie efektywności, wirtualizacja może znacząco obniżyć koszty operacyjne. Mniejsza ilość potrzebnych serwerów fizycznych to mniejsze wydatki na sprzęt, energię elektryczną i chłodzenie.

Elastyczność i Skalowalność

Wirtualizacja ułatwia skalowanie zasobów IT, pozwalając na szybką reakcję na zmieniające się potrzeby biznesowe. Maszyny wirtualne mogą być łatwo i szybko dodawane, przenoszone i modyfikowane bez potrzeby fizycznej ingerencji w sprzęt.

Poprawa Ciągłości Biznesowej i Odzyskiwania Po Awarii

Wirtualizacja ułatwia tworzenie kopii zapasowych i odzyskiwanie danych po awarii. Maszyny wirtualne można szybko klonować i przenosić, co zapewnia lepszą ciągłość biznesową i szybsze przywracanie systemów w przypadku awarii.

Lepsze Zarządzanie i Automatyzacja

Wirtualizacja umożliwia centralne zarządzanie zasobami, co upraszcza administrację IT. Automatyzacja zadań, takich jak dystrybucja zasobów, tworzenie kopii zapasowych i monitorowanie wydajności, jest znacznie łatwiejsza.

Rekomendowane Produkty Wirtualizacji

VMware vSphere

VMware vSphere jest uważany za standard w dziedzinie wirtualizacji. Oferuje rozbudowane funkcje zarządzania, wysoką wydajność i niezawodność. Jest odpowiedni zarówno dla małych, jak i dużych przedsiębiorstw.

Microsoft Hyper-V

Hyper-V od Microsoft to kolejna popularna opcja, szczególnie dla firm korzystających z innych produktów Microsoft. Jest łatwy w integracji z istniejącymi systemami Windows i oferuje solidne funkcje wirtualizacji.

Citrix XenServer

Citrix XenServer to rozwiązanie cenione za swoją wydajność i skalowalność. Jest szczególnie dobry w obszarach wirtualizacji aplikacji i pulpitów, a także oferuje wsparcie dla szerokiej gamy systemów operacyjnych.

Red Hat Virtualization

Red Hat Virtualization bazuje na otwartym oprogramowaniu i jest idealny dla firm poszukujących elastycznego i kosztowo efektywnego rozwiązania. Znany z dobrej integracji z Linuxem, oferuje silne wsparcie dla otwartych standardów.

Proxmox VE

Proxmox VE to rozwiązanie typu open-source, które łączy wirtualizację opartą na KVM i kontenery LXC. Jest cenione za elastyczność i łatwość zarządzania, a także za integrację z wieloma technologiami przechowywania danych.

Podsumowanie

Wirtualizacja serwerów to kluczowy element w nowoczesnych środowiskach IT. Przynosi wiele korzyści, w tym zwiększoną wydajność, oszczędności kosztów, elastyczność, lepsze zarządzanie i poprawę ciągłości biznesowej. Wybór odpowiedniego oprogramowania do wirtualizacji zależy od indywidualnych potrzeb i preferencji przedsiębiorstwa. Produkty takie jak VMware vSphere, Microsoft Hyper-V, Citrix XenServer, Red Hat Virtualization i Proxmox VE to tylko kilka z wielu dostępnych opcji, które mogą pomóc w transformacji infrastruktury IT.

Zaawansowane Aspekty Wirtualizacji

Poza podstawowymi korzyściami, wirtualizacja otwiera drzwi do bardziej zaawansowanych możliwości w zarządzaniu środowiskami IT. Przyjrzymy się kilku kluczowym obszarom, gdzie wirtualizacja wnosi istotną wartość.

Wirtualizacja Sieci

Wirtualizacja sieci to kolejny krok w rozwoju wirtualnych technologii. Pozwala na tworzenie wirtualnych sieci, które mogą być szybko modyfikowane i dostosowane do zmieniających się potrzeb biznesowych, bez fizycznych zmian w infrastrukturze sieciowej.

Wirtualizacja Przechowywania Danych

Podobnie jak w przypadku serwerów i sieci, wirtualizacja przechowywania danych pozwala na bardziej efektywne wykorzystanie zasobów dyskowych. Dzięki temu można lepiej zarządzać przestrzenią dyskową, zwiększając wydajność i elastyczność systemów przechowywania.

Zarządzanie i Monitorowanie

Zaawansowane systemy zarządzania wirtualizacją oferują holistyczne podejście do monitorowania i zarządzania zasobami IT. Pozwalają na szybką diagnozę problemów, automatyzację rutynowych zadań i zapewniają lepszą widoczność działania całego środowiska IT.

Bezpieczeństwo w Środowisku Wirtualnym

Wirtualizacja wprowadza nowe wyzwania w zakresie bezpieczeństwa. Wirtualne maszyny, podobnie jak fizyczne serwery, wymagają ochrony przed zagrożeniami zewnętrznymi i wewnętrznymi. Zaawansowane rozwiązania wirtualizacyjne oferują zintegrowane narzędzia bezpieczeństwa, takie jak zapory sieciowe, systemy wykrywania i zapobiegania włamaniom oraz zabezpieczenia przed malware.

Przypadki Użycia i Studia Przypadków

Małe i Średnie Przedsiębiorstwa

Dla mniejszych firm wirtualizacja jest sposobem na zwiększenie efektywności przy ograniczonych zasobach. Pozwala na uruchamianie wielu aplikacji na pojedynczym serwerze, co obniża koszty inwestycyjne i operacyjne.

Duże Przedsiębiorstwa i Korporacje

W dużych przedsiębiorstwach wirtualizacja wspiera złożone, rozproszone środowiska IT. Pozwala na centralne zarządzanie zasobami, ułatwia skalowanie i oferuje zaawansowane funkcje w zakresie ciągłości działania i odzyskiwania po awariach.

Przypadki Studiów

Analiza konkretnych przypadków wykorzystania wirtualizacji w różnych branżach pokazuje jej wszechstronność i zdolność do adaptacji do różnych potrzeb biznesowych. Studia przypadków często podkreślają znaczące oszczędności kosztów, lepszą wydajność i ulepszone procesy biznesowe.

Wybór Odpowiedniej Platformy Wirtualizacyjnej

Wybór platformy wirtualizacyjnej powinien być podyktowany specyficznymi potrzebami i wymaganiami biznesowymi. Należy uwzględnić takie aspekty jak kompatybilność z istniejącym sprzętem i oprogramowaniem, łatwość zarządzania, możliwości skalowania, wsparcie producenta oraz oczywiście koszty.

Kryteria Wyboru

  • Kompatybilność: Upewnij się, że wybrana platforma jest kompatybilna z twoją obecną infrastrukturą IT.
  • Skalowalność: Rozważ, jak łatwo można skalować rozwiązanie w miarę wzrostu potrzeb twojej firmy.
  • Wsparcie i Społeczność: Dostępność wsparcia technicznego i aktywna społeczność użytkowników mogą być kluczowe dla efektywnego rozwiązywania problemów.
  • Funkcjonalność: Oceniaj funkcje, takie jak zarządzanie, automatyzacja, monitorowanie i bezpieczeństwo.
  • Koszt: Bierz pod uwagę nie tylko koszt zakupu, ale również koszty operacyjne i wsparcia.

Wirtualizacja serwerów jest nie tylko technologią przyszłości, ale już teraz stanowi kluczowy element strategii IT wielu firm. Zapewniając zwiększoną efektywność, elastyczność i bezpieczeństwo, wirtualizacja umożliwia firmom dostosowanie się do szybko zmieniającego się świata technologii. Wybór odpowiedniej platformy i strategii wirtualizacji może znacząco wpłynąć na sukces przedsiębiorstwa w cyfrowej erze.

Przyszłość Wirtualizacji Serwerów

W miarę jak technologia wirtualizacji rozwija się, staje się ona coraz bardziej integralną częścią strategii IT firm. W przyszłości możemy spodziewać się kolejnych innowacji i ulepszeń w tej dziedzinie.

Rozwój Technologii Chmury

Integracja wirtualizacji z rozwiązaniami chmurowymi jest jednym z kluczowych trendów. Chmura oferuje jeszcze większą elastyczność i skalowalność, a połączenie tych dwóch technologii tworzy potężne narzędzie do zarządzania zasobami IT.

Wirtualizacja Kontenerów

Kontenery, takie jak Docker, stają się coraz popularniejsze. Różnią się od tradycyjnej wirtualizacji, ponieważ pozwalają na izolację aplikacji w lżejszym i bardziej elastycznym środowisku. Wirtualizacja kontenerów jest widziana jako przyszłość w zakresie szybkiego wdrażania i zarządzania aplikacjami.

Automatyzacja i Orkiestracja

W miarę rosnącej złożoności środowisk IT, automatyzacja i orkiestracja stają się kluczowymi elementami efektywnego zarządzania zasobami. Automatyczne procesy pomagają w zarządzaniu zasobami, wdrażaniu aplikacji i monitorowaniu wydajności, co znacznie obniża koszty operacyjne i czas reakcji na problemy.

Bezpieczeństwo i Zgodność

W miarę rozwoju technologii wirtualizacji, kwestie bezpieczeństwa i zgodności z przepisami będą odgrywać coraz ważniejszą rolę. Firmy będą musiały zwracać szczególną uwagę na zabezpieczenie swoich wirtualnych środowisk oraz na przestrzeganie rosnących wymagań regulacyjnych.

Wirtualizacja Oparta na AI

Sztuczna inteligencja (AI) może rewolucjonizować sposób, w jaki zarządzamy i optymalizujemy wirtualne środowiska. AI może pomóc w automatycznym zarządzaniu zasobami, prognozowaniu potrzeb systemowych oraz w zapewnianiu lepszego bezpieczeństwa poprzez wczesne wykrywanie anomalii.

Wirtualizacja serwerów to dynamiczna i ewoluująca dziedzina, która oferuje przedsiębiorstwom wiele korzyści. Od zwiększenia efektywności po obniżenie kosztów operacyjnych, wirtualizacja jest kluczowym elementem nowoczesnych strategii IT. Wybór odpowiedniej platformy i zrozumienie przyszłych trendów w tej dziedzinie jest kluczowe dla zapewnienia, że inwestycja w wirtualizację przyniesie oczekiwane korzyści.

Przyszłość wirtualizacji serwerów wydaje się być jasna i pełna możliwości. W miarę jak technologie takie jak chmura, kontenery i AI będą się rozwijać, wirtualizacja będzie nadal odgrywać kluczową rolę w transformacji i optymalizacji infrastruktur IT. Firmy, które skutecznie zintegrują te technologie, będą lepiej przygotowane na przyszłe wyzwania i będą mogły efektywniej konkurować w szybko zmieniającym się cyfrowym świecie.